Regulated Canadian Immigration Consultant

Full Job Description
We are looking to add a licensed Canadian Immigration Consultant to our team in Ontario.
Mostly focusing on Student/Work Permits, Visitor Authorizations, Extensions, PR applications, OINP, and LMIA applications, the successful candidate would be processing various cases and applications, from initial consultations and client assessments to document management and government communications.

Some key responsibilities include the following:

  • Provide consultation and professional advice related to Canadian Immigration matters.
  • Provide document management and administration for various applications.
  • Provide quotations to clients for services.
  • Manage case submissions and applications.
  • Obtain regular updates on program changes and requirements.
  • Schedule client tasks and manage timelines.
  • Assist with immigration matters and related administrative tasks.
  • Advice on current immigration programs and streams to clients and potential clients.
  • Educate clients and stakeholders on various government and regulation requirements.

Key Qualifications include the following:
• RCIC licensing in Good Standing.
• Familiarization with government requirements and processing times.
• Excellent communication skills both verbal and written
• Advanced-demonstrable knowledge of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ook, and PowerPoint)
